Corona Suisse – Vintage Small Seconds Wristwatch | 1940s
Swiss Mechanical Timepiece • Wartime Elegance • Classic Proportions

A refined and authentic Swiss vintage wristwatch from the 1940s, this Corona Suisse Small Seconds represents the understated elegance and mechanical reliability of mid-20th-century Swiss watchmaking. Designed during a period when wristwatches transitioned into essential daily instruments, this piece combines functional clarity with timeless design.

Technical Details

Brand: Corona Suisse

Era: 1940s

Case: Stainless steel

Case Size: 31 mm (man size for the era)

Crystal: Acrylic

Dial: Silver dial with applied Arabic numerals and small seconds sub-dial

Movement: Swiss mechanical movement

Functions:

Hours

Minutes

Small seconds

Water Resistance: Untested

Bracelet: Generic stainless steel bracelet

Wrist Size: Fits up to approx. 19 cm

Condition: Grade B – visible signs of use consistent with age

Box: Generic box

Story & Heritage

Corona Suisse was among the many respected Swiss manufacturers supplying reliable mechanical watches during the 1930s–1940s, an era defined by precision, durability, and clear legibility. Watches from this period were built to serve professionals, military personnel, and civilians alike, emphasizing function over excess.

This example features a beautifully aged silver dial, now displaying a warm and even patina developed naturally over decades. The applied Arabic numerals remain crisp and legible, while the recessed small seconds sub-dial at 6 o’clock adds both balance and classic character — a hallmark of watches from the era.

The stainless steel case, correctly sized at 31 mm for the period, shows honest wear that speaks to its history without detracting from its integrity. On the case back, the “Stainless Steel” marking and reference number further confirm its vintage origin and utilitarian purpose.

Powered by a traditional Swiss mechanical movement, this Corona Suisse offers a tactile, engaging ownership experience — a reminder of a time when watches were purely mechanical companions, built to last generations.

A genuine collector’s vintage watch, ideal for enthusiasts of early Swiss wristwatches, wartime-era design, or understated historical timepieces.
